Output 2f11772a2135f80a518285d2bcb562602f40f6ea11b3e5cc030ab3a3437eeb45:0

value
710968
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ab12e097fa86d866d439d0c7b669e395b552afce OP_EQUAL
address
3HHa5xyTP25Cs1X51UzpSCr6RryDXHCC53
transaction
2f11772a2135f80a518285d2bcb562602f40f6ea11b3e5cc030ab3a3437eeb45
spent
true